Keeping The Disclosure Scotland Application Process As Simple As Possible, We Realistically Aim To Return Up To 80% Of Disclosure Scotland … Web20 Mar 2024 · A basic disclosure is the most common and lowest level of disclosure available. It includes information on any 'unspent' convictions the person has. Under the Rehabilitation of Offenders Act 1974, some criminal convictions can be treated as 'spent' – meaning they're not relevant to basic disclosure – after a certain length of time.

WebDisclosure Scotland is a service that provides potential employers and voluntary sector organisations with criminal history information on individuals applying for posts. Individuals may also apply for a basic disclosure. Disclosure certificates give details of an individual's criminal convictions, or state that they have none. Web24 Aug 2024 · Applicants for jobs and insurance cover in Scotland will benefit from reduced time periods for disclosure of certain criminal convictions from later this year. The Scottish Government has set 30 November 2024 as the date to bring into force part 2 of the Management of Offenders (Scotland) Act 2024. These provisions revise the periods after ... Web13 Feb 2013 · Disclosure Scotland or PVG applications. Applicants must wait at least 10 days from their issue date, to request a reprint of their Basic Disclosure or PVG Certificate. Reprints must be requested within 84 days of the original print date. If outside of this timeframe than a new application must be submitted.
